Safe and Effective Online Job Searching
A JFCS Career Development Center Event: This workshop is designed to teach the most effective and safe ways to perform job search activities online. Topics will include internet safety, how to navigate online applications, internet-ready resumes, useful job search websites, and how to stay organized with your job search.
